Tire Selection and Types for Ferrari Race Vehicles
Selecting the appropriate tires for Ferrari race vehicles is essential to optimize performance and safety on the track. Ferrari racing wheels require tires that deliver superior grip, durability, and consistency under high stress and varying track conditions. Tire manufacturers often provide specific compounds and tread patterns engineered for racing purposes, tailored to Ferrari’s high standards.
The most common types of tires for Ferrari race vehicles include slicks, semi-slicks, and treaded racing tires. Slick tires, with their smooth surface, maximize contact with the asphalt, offering exceptional grip in dry conditions. Semi-slicks feature minimal tread patterns, providing a balance between grip and heat dissipation, suitable for varied track environments. Treaded racing tires are typically used for wet conditions, offering channeling to prevent hydroplaning while maintaining performance.
Tire selection also considers factors such as track temperature, humidity, and the race duration. Engineers choose specific tire compounds optimized for these conditions to enhance speed, handling, and tire longevity. This careful selection process ensures Ferrari race vehicles maintain peak performance while adhering to safety standards.

Smart tire sensors and telemetry integration
Smart tire sensors and telemetry integration represent a significant technological advancement in Ferrari racing wheels and tires. These systems utilize embedded sensors within the tires to monitor critical parameters such as pressure, temperature, and tread wear in real time.
This data is transmitted via wireless telemetry to the vehicle’s onboard systems, allowing for precise monitoring during high-performance driving. The integration enhances driver awareness and assists teams in making informed decisions regarding tire management, optimizing safety and performance on the track.
Ferrari leverages these innovations to improve race strategies, as real-time telemetry helps detect potential issues before they develop into serious problems. While some data is accessible to the driver, most information supports team analysis for ongoing performance improvements. Maintaining and Servicing Ferrari Racing Wheels and Tires
Proper maintenance and servicing of Ferrari racing wheels and tires are vital to ensure optimal performance and safety in high-speed applications. Regular inspections help identify signs of wear, damage, or degradation that could compromise vehicle handling or safety. Visual checks for cracks, bends, or punctures should be performed before and after track events.
Tire pressure and temperature monitoring are essential components of maintenance. Accurate calibration ensures consistent grip and handling, especially for tires equipped with telemetry sensors. Proper torque specifications must also be observed when reattaching wheels to avoid uneven wear or potential failures.
Cleaning routines should utilize non-abrasive materials to prevent surface damage. Using specialized cleaning agents preserves the integrity of the tire rubber and wheel finishes, maintaining both aesthetics and performance. Additionally, storing spare wheels and tires in controlled environments enhances their longevity and readiness for racing conditions.
Car owners and technicians must adhere to manufacturer guidelines for rotation, balancing, and alignment. Correct alignment minimizes uneven tire wear and maximizes traction. Regular servicing and proper maintenance extend the lifespan of Ferrari racing wheels and tires, ensuring they perform reliably during demanding motorsport events.
